Neste tutorial, explicaremos alguns comandos do Linux para desligar e reiniciar o sistema operacional, tais como shutdown, halt, reboot, poweroff e startx.
Para utilizar muitos destes comandos, é necessário possuir privilégios de administrador, seja em um terminal de root ou utilizando o comando sudo.
shutdown
O primeiro comando que abordaremos será o shutdown que é utilizado para desligar ou reiniciar o Linux.
Sintaxe
shutdown [OPÇÕES]… TEMPO [MENSAGEM]
O comando shutdown permite que o sistema seja desativado de forma segura.
O parâmetro TEMPO pode ter diferentes formatos, o mais comum é simplesmente a palavra ‘ now ‘ que desliga o sistema imediatamente.
Outros formatos válidos são + m , onde m é o número de minutos a esperar até desligar e hh: mm que especifica a Hora absoluta para executar o comando no relógio de 24 horas.
Uma vez que o tempo tenha decorrido, o shutdown envia uma solicitação para a init(8) daemon para finalizar o sistema de forma apropriada.
OPÇÕES
-r Reinicia o sistema – Solicita que o sistema seja reinicializado após ter sido desativado. -h Finaliza e desliga o sistema – Solicita que o sistema seja interrompido ou desligado depois de ter sido desativado, com a escolha de qual foi deixado para o sistema. -H Solicita que o sistema seja interrompido após ser derrubado. -P Desliga o computador. -c Cancela um desligamento em andamento. O parâmetro TEMPO não é especificado com esta opção, o primeiro argumento é MENSAGEM.-k Permite enviar mensagens de aviso e desativar os logins, mas sem finalizar o sistema. -F Força a verificação do sistema de arquivos na próxima inicialização -f Inicialização rápida – não faz verificação do sistema de arquivos (fsck) no próximo boot
Exemplos de utilização do comando shutdown
Desligar o Sistema operacional Linux imediatamente
# shutdown -h now
Desligar o Linux as 19:30
# shutdown -h 19:30
Reiniciar o Linux daqui a 30 Minutos
# shutdown -r +30
Reiniciar o Linux daqui a 30 Minutos com mensagem
# shutdown -r +30 "Por questões Técnicas, o sistema será reiniciado em 30 minutos, favor salvar os seus arquivos e desconectar"
halt
O comando halt permite desligar o sistema operacional finalizando todas as funções de CPU presentes no sistema, deixando o computador em modo que se permite desligar o computador de forma segura.
Sintaxe
halt [OPÇÕES]…
OPÇÕES
-f , –force Não invoca o desligamento (8) e, em vez disso, executa a ação real que você esperaria do nome. -p , –poweroff Instrui o comando de halt a se comportar como poweroff . -w , –wtmp-only Ele não chamará o desligamento ou a chamada do sistema de reinicialização, mas gravará o registro de desligamento no arquivo / var / log / wtmp . –verbose Fornece mensagens detalhadas durante a reinicialização, o que ajuda na depuração de problemas com o desligamento.
Exemplos de utilização do comando halt
Desligar o Sistema Operacional
# halt
Desligar o Sistema Operacional e efetuar poweroff
# halt -p
Desligar o Sistema Operacional e reiniciar o computador
# halt --reboot
Comando halt com opção -w para gravar o registro de desligamento no arquivo / var / log / wtmp .
# halt -w
Nota: Para isso, não haverá saída na tela.
poweroff
O comando poweroff finaliza o sistema operacional, enviando um sinal ACPI e desliga o computador dependendo a opção utilizada.
poweroff [OPÇÕES]…
OPÇÕES
–halt – Efetua parada do Sistema Operacional –reboot – realiza reboot do SO e Computador.
Exemplos de utilização do comando poweroff
Desligar o Sistema Operacional e o computador
# poweroff
Desligar o Sistema Operacional e efetuar halt / Parada
# poweroff --halt
Desligar o Sistema Operacional e reiniciar o computador
# poweroff --reboot
reboot
O comando reboot reinicia o sistema operacional. Equivalente a shutdown -r ou poweroff –reboot e halt –reboot
reboot [OPÇÕES]…
Opções:
- –help: esta opção imprime um breve texto de ajuda e sai.
- –halt: Essa opção interrompe a máquina, independentemente de qual dos três comandos é chamado.
- -p, –poweroff: Esta opção desligará a máquina, independentemente de qual dos três comandos está sendo chamado.
- –reboot: Esta opção reinicializa a máquina, independentemente de qual dos três comandos é chamado.
- -f, –force: Essa opção força a parada, a desativação ou a reinicialização imediata. Quando é especificado uma vez, isso resulta no desligamento imediato, mas limpo, pelo gerenciador do sistema.
Quando é especificado duas vezes, isso resulta no desligamento imediato sem entrar em contato com o gerenciador do sistema.
- -w, –wtmp-only: Esta opção apenas grava a entrada de desligamento do wtmp, não efetua halt, shutdown e faz reboot.
Exemplos de utilização do comando reboot
Reiniciar o Sistema Operacional
# reboot
startx
O comando startx inicializa o ambiente gráfico do Linux através do console (modo texto) – inicia uma sessão X.
O script startx é um front-end para o xinit que fornece uma interface de usuário um pouco mais agradável para executar uma única sessão do X Window System. Geralmente é executado sem argumentos.
Sintaxe
startx [[ client ] opções …] [ – [ server ] [ display ] opções …]
Maiores informações sobre o ambiente gráfico X, consulte aqui
Exemplos de utilização do comando startx
Inicia uma sessão X com profundidade de cor de 16 bits.
startx -- -depth 16
Inicia uma sessão X a uma resolução de 100 dpi (pontos por polegada).
startx -- -dpi 100
Inicia uma sessão X com suporte para vários monitores.
startx -- -layout Multihead